摘要
We study fermionic superfluidity in a boson-single-species-fermion cold-atom mixture. We argue that apart from the standard p-wave fermion pairing mediated by the phonon field of the boson gas, the system also exhibits s-wave pairing with the anomalous correlator being an odd function of time or frequency. We show that such a superfluid phase can have a much higher transition temperature than the p-wave and may exist for sufficiently strong couplings between fermions and bosons. These conditions for odd-frequency pairing are favorable close to the value of the coupling at which the mixture phase separates. We evaluate the critical temperatures for this system and discuss the experimental realization of this superfluid in ultracold atomic gases.
